Guest zerocinco Posted May 1, 2006 Posted May 1, 2006 What data lines determine the speed and altitude that an AI bird will choose to fly? I don't mean in the Mission Editor. They ignore those if the requested speed varies significantly from the system speed. ...and can it be adjusted? (Trying to refuel an HH-3 behind a KC-130. I can fly the 130 slow and the helo will wander around brain damaged or I can fly the helo and watch the 130 disappear in the distance.)
Fubar512 Posted May 1, 2006 Posted May 1, 2006 Crusing altitudes are global and set in the missioncontrol.ini. Cruise speed is aircraft-specific, and set in the flight control section of each invidual aircraft's data.ini
